/**
 * Swiper 9.0.5
 * Most modern mobile touch slider and framework with hardware accelerated transitions
 * https://sites-design.com
 *
 * Copyright 2006-2026 Wbdesign
 */  

.moduletable.popular {max-width: 1420px; border: 0; padding: 0; margin: 10px auto 40px;} 
.moduletable.popular h2 {text-align: center; font-family: 'lucida_calligraphyitalic'; font-size: 32px; font-weight: 400; margin: 20px 0;} 
.mod_easyblogmostpopularpost div.spacer {background: #fff; width: 92%; max-width: 92%; margin: 0 auto; padding: 0 0 10px;}      
.mod_easyblogmostpopularpost div.spacer table:hover {cursor: grab;} 

#eb.mod_easyblogmostpopularpost .eb-mod-title {font-family: 'Arial'; font-size: 36px; text-align: center; line-height: 42px; margin: 0 0 5px;} 
#eb.mod_easyblogmostpopularpost .mod-post-type {font-size: 18px; text-align: center; line-height: 24px; margin: 5px 0;} 
#eb.mod_easyblogmostpopularpost .eb-mod-title a, #eb.mod_easyblogmostpopularpost .mod-post-type a {color: #464646; font-weight: 400;} 
#eb.mod_easyblogmostpopularpost .eb-mod-title a:hover, #eb.mod_easyblogmostpopularpost .mod-post-type a:hover, .mod_easyblogmostpopularpost .mod-cell a:hover {color: #B81F23;} 

.mod_easyblogmostpopularpost .mod-cell {float: right; background: #AADB99 url("arrowRight.png") no-repeat 94% center;; padding: 6px 40px 6px 25px;} 
.mod_easyblogmostpopularpost .eb-mod-head.mod-table.align-middle .mod-cell {background: none; padding: 0;} 

.mod_easyblogmostpopularpost .mod-cell a {border: 0; padding: 0 5px 0 0; margin: 0 5px 0 0;}
.mod_easyblogmostpopularpost div.spacer .eb-mod-body {min-height: 50px; line-height: 22px !important; font-size: 16px !important; text-align: justify;}
.link {display: block; color: #86B560; text-align: center; border: 1px solid #ddd; padding: 4px 0; margin: 10px 0 5px;} 
.link:hover {color: #B81F23;} 
/* ---************ --- */

.swiper-button-next, .swiper-button-prev {opacity: 0;} 
.swiper:hover .swiper-button-next, .swiper:hover .swiper-button-prev {opacity: 1;} 
.swiper-button-next::after, .swiper-button-prev::after {color: #777;} 
.swiper-button-next:hover::after, .swiper-button-prev:hover::after {color: #B81F23;} 

.mod_easyblogmostpopularpost .swiper-pagination.swiper-pagination-bullets {margin: -10px 0 0; position: relative; border-bottom: 1px solid #ddd;} 
.mod_easyblogmostpopularpost .swiper-pagination.swiper-pagination-clickable.swiper-pagination-bullets.swiper-pagination-horizontal {bottom: 0;} 
.mod_easyblogmostpopularpost .swiper-pagination-bullet.swiper-pagination-bullet {width: 35px; height: 22px; margin: 0 -1px !important; border: 5px solid #fff; border-radius: 0;} 
.mod_easyblogmostpopularpost .swiper-pagination-bullet.swiper-pagination-bullet:hover, 
.mod_easyblogmostpopularpost .swiper-pagination-bullet.swiper-pagination-bullet-active {background: #B81F23; opacity: 0.7;} 
	
@media (max-width: 768px) {	
	.mod_easyblogmostpopularpost .swiper-button-next::after, .mod_easyblogmostpopularpost .swiper-button-prev::after {font-size: 28px;} 
} 

@media (max-width: 480px) {

}      	
